Our Vampires, Ourselves
gay content lesbian content bisexual content heterosexual content
Nina Auerbach

A study that moves the changing historical image of the vampire from the margins to the heart of Anglo-American culture. Beginning with Byron and Polidori, Rymer and LeFanu, Auerbach shows how the character of the vampire offered an intimacy--often homoerotic--that threatened the class structure and the authority of husbands and fathers. Bram Stoker's 'Dracula' ended this tradition, introducing a tyrannical vampire to late Victorian readers who where haunted by a monster of their own making--the clinical version of the homosexual. She then examines a vast range of material from the 20th century. She concludes on a note of hope, seeing the vampire reborn in a female tradition in the work of Anne Rice and others.

Vampire Book: The Encyclopedia of the Undead
gay content lesbian content heterosexual content
J. Gordon Melton

Contains the cultural history of the vampire; a historical timeline; addresses of vampire societies all over the world; a 55-page filmography; vampires in plays, opera, and ballet; a 13-page list of vampire novels; and an extensive index. The A to Z entries, each with a short bibliography, include vampire lore in more than 30 different geographic regions and a comprehensive 'who's who,' and cover topics ranging from fingernails to sexuality, the Camarilla to Szekelys.
